that would depend on what sort of shots you are after.
Obviously there are all the beaches etc so if this is your interest, check out the coastal strips and things like the captain cook lighthouse.
The razorback lookout behind coolangatta for the overall scenery of tweed /coolangatta.

If you like cute birds etc try the currumbin sanctuary
For nature in general, waterfalls etc check out the hinterland behind the gold coast. waterfalls around springbrook etc.
My favourite area would be the natural arch in the Numinbah valley.

I agree with Avkomp, the Hinterland has some speccy locations if you can get to it. Head for Springbrook and look for Purlingbrook Falls and Best of All Lookout.

Closer to Coolie, Kirra Hill provides a good overview of the town with views north to Surfers and south along Coolangatta, Greenmount and Rainbow beaches.
